…Bindow says Atiku, and Fintiri are the pills of Nigeria and Adamawa’s headache

The defection of the immediate past Governor of Adamawa State, Senator Muhammadu Umaru Jibrilla (Bindow) to the People’s Democratic Party has continued to bring about a massive change of political thinking to many grass politicians.

Bindow during a visit to Mubi, his country home a few days ago in a mega rally in making sure that the people’s Democratic Party, PDP, Presidential candidate, Alhaji Atiku Abubakar get an overwhelming Victory alongside other candidates in the state has continued to yield positive results for PDP.

The former Governor has been in his toes and nails canvassing votes, yesterday in Mubi North, Mubi South, and Maiha over thirteen Thousand All progressives Congress (APC) members dumped the party in a show of solidarity with Senator Bindow.

Confirming the development a spokesman of the decampees, Hon Hamisu Ali, aka, Garba Shehu told our correspondent that APC is dead and buried in the Mubi Emirate council of the state Northern senatorial zone.

Garba sends a video to our correspondent to further buttress the fact that the defection is a serious catastrophe blow to APC, an opposition party in the state.

In the video hundreds of APC members were seen dropping their former party’s membership cards, piling t, hem and setting them ablaze alongside brooms to signify the end of APC in the zone.

In welcoming the new decamped to the PDP fold, the Mubi North Local Government Chairman, Hon Suleiman Yahaya (Sudi) said PDP is a bigger umbrella that is capable to accommodate all party men.

According to him their loyalty to the former Governor will certainly pay them well at the end of the day.

Candidates of the party aspiring to be Senator, House of representatives and state house of Assembly are Rev Amos Yohanna, Hon Jingi Rufai, Hon Musa Bororo and Mr. Ishaku Dangote respectively vowed to work with Senator Bindow to make sure that PDP takes the leading role of administration not only in Adamawa state but the entire country.

Bindow climaxed the event with a call to Nigerians to see Atiku as the only man to rescue the country in dire need of good leaders.

He said the country has suffered a massive defect in leadership ideology over the years, and now 2023 presents itself with election opportunities for Nigeria to decide.

“We can not decide otherwise at this time that we are all yearning for change. Atiku is the best Man to unite and grow Nigeria’s economy. The destiny of Nigeria will be better handled and managed well by Atiku, so we dare not gamble it away with frivolous desires.

“Let come out en mass to vote for Atiku and Governor Ahmadu Umaru Fintiri for our country and state to get the dividends of democracy. These people are the pills that can permanently cure Nigeria and Adamawa headache.” Bindow
